Teaching vocabulary at the Elementary and Junior High School levels is unfortunately still an issue that has not been dealt with in sufficient detail, since many pedagogical materials available on the market give priority to reading comprehension and grammar instead of vocabulary in different contexts. Even pocket dictionaries, tools which should be constantly used in the classroom, are barely used. The purpose of this study was to review and discuss the theoretical contributions of Lexicography and Lexicology, analyze so-called school dictionaries as to how appropriate they are for use at these levels, and suggest methodological strategies to improve students’ vocabulary.
